Overview : Syracuse University
| General Information | |
|---|---|
| Institutional Control: | Private |
| Year founded: | 1870 |
| Religious affiliation: | N/A |
| Academic calendar: | semester |
| Total number of undergraduates: | 13,203 |
| Setting | urban |
| Endowment: | $1,045,952,000 |
| Fall Admissions | |
| Application deadline: | 1/1 |
| Application fee: | $70 |
| Fall 2007 Acceptance rate: | 50.6 % |
| Selectivity: | more selective |
| Expenses | |
| Costs: | 2008-2009 Tuition and Fees: $33,439 |
| Mission | |
| School mission | Syracuse University's vision-Scholarship in Action-speaks to the fulfillment that comes with caring about the most pressing problems that face the world, doing everything you can to understand them better, and then committing yourself to taking an active role in addressing them. Today, SU is simply burgeoning with opportunities to help you assume just that kind of role, to enable you to pursue your dreams with a passion while serving a greater purpose-or, as you might say, to do well while doing good. Many of these opportunities will present themselves to you through the structures of your academic program. For example, as part of a course assignment, you may very well find yourself working collaboratively with teams of other students, professors, and members of the local community to examine a global issue that we face locally, right here in Syracuse, such as promoting economic development that is sustainable, making our indoor and outdoor environments healthier, or developing creative approaches to K-12 education that will make it more engaging for all students. Likewise, you may find yourself tackling issues like these as part of an extracurricular activity with a student organization-maybe even creating an organization to meet an unmet need you see. SU has established extensive and reciprocal partnerships-throughout the city and region, even at our study abroad sites on four continents-that will provide virtually limitless opportunities for you to learn among local communities of experts and explore how you can make a difference in the world. |
